Workshop Engineer - Generators Bristol 35,000 - 40,000 + Training + Progression + Benefits Are you looking for a Workshop based role offering Professional training, Progression and day to day variety? The company are a market leading industrial equipment rental company and operate a nationwide operation renting out equipment to construction, leisure, manufacturing and industrial customers. The role involves servicing and repairing a range of diesel generators from multiple brands as part of a team within the well kitted out modern depot workshops. The generators range from portable up to large lorry mounted generators used at festivals, construction sites and temporary industrial locations. Here is a great chance to join a market leading company, who are expanding their operation and can offer regular overtime and manufacturers training courses. The Role: Workshop Engineer Repair and Service of Diesel Generators 40 hour weeks but overtime can range from time and a half to double time dependent on days worked - Typical based hours on a rota would be 4 days in the week and 1 on the weekend Candidate Requirements: Diesel Generator or Large Diesel Engine experience A relevant qualification in any of Mechanical, Electrical, Plant, Diesel or similar Consultant: Sebastian Petitti Elix Sourcing Solutions is a specialist recruiter for Engineering, Manufacturing, Tech, Energy and Science roles ranging from mid to senior level positions. HGV Technician Location: Leeds Shift: Monday -Friday 7am-5pm (30-minute break) 1 in 2 Saturdays 7am -12pm Salary: £51,780 per year basic salary My client is a well-established Fleet maintenance company who have been operating for nearly 70 years. They have modern, fully equipped workshops in the North and South of England which operate and maintain a fleet of over 2000 vehicles. The role of HGV Technician will involve being responsible for carrying out inspection and service routines, general repairs and maintenance of vehicles in a professional and safe manner. The HGV Technician will be reporting to the Workshop Manager and will be able to investigate and diagnose faults, report findings and be able to carry out all repairs to the current manufacturer s standards. Responsibilities of the HGV Technician • To inspect, diagnose and repair vehicle faults to the company s expected high standards as set out in the DVSA s guide to maintaining roadworthiness in key in this HGV Technician role. • Ensure that you document all works carried out on the company s chosen software for vehicle maintenance records • Ensure that vehicles and equipment are maintained in a timely manner with no undue delays • The HGV Technician will aim for a 100% MOT first time pass rate but not less than the 95% national average • Attend vehicle breakdowns at the roadside or customer premises to repair mechanical breakdowns, request further diagnosis in the workshop or communicate the need for recovery where required • Maintain effective and constructive communication with other key colleagues daily • To minimise downtime of vehicles and ensure vehicles are available for the Service Delivery Department at the earliest opportunity • Obtain correct authorisation for any expenditure. Requests for parts requests are accurate so as not to slow down the repair time • Correct PPE must be worn or used where required in the workshop. Reporting defective equipment immediately • Assist the Workshop Supervisor in carrying out scheduled equipment checks • Ensure general housekeeping is carried out and the workshop is kept clean and tidy • Communicate any issues that arise in the workshop to your Workshop Supervisor or Transport Manager • To carry out any other tasks as instructed by Senior Management which are in keeping with the HGV Technician role Required Skills, Experiences & Qualifications for the HGV Technician • Experience in a HGV/LGV workshop • NVQ Level 3 • IRTEC Inspection Technician (or will be provided in first 6 months of employment) • Category C Drivers Licence Additional Information/Benefits for the HGV Technician 25 days holiday plus 8 bank holidays Eligible for quarterly bonus scheme (after 12 months of employment) Contributory pension scheme Death in Service payout: two times annual salary Free parking Onsite kitchen facilities Onsite Gym Next Steps in this HGV Technician role: Interested in learning more about this excellent HGV Technician opportunity?
